This Queen Triggerfish fish mount is hand-made from Albizia Furcata wood. It is hand-painted using an air brush with a nitrocellulose lacquer top coat for a "wet-look" finish. This fish sculpture was carefully carved to create a fish replica. It is a half mount with a flat back with two holes for hanging on a wall. FISH FACTS
| Family: | Balistidae |
| Genus: | Balistes |
| Species: | vetula |
| Scientific Name: | Balistes vetula |
| Length: | To 1' 8" (51 cm) |
| Weight: | To 12 lb (5.44 kg) |
| Habitat: | Rocky and coral reefs, around pilings and stone jetties, and adjacent sandy and grassy areas. |
| Range: | Massachusetts to Brazil, including Bermuda, Bahamas, Gulf of Mexico, and Caribbean; occasional summer stragglers north of Cape Hatteras, North Carolina. |
| Comments: | Queen Triggerfish feeds on sea urchins, which it turns over in order to eat the contents of the body. It is common, and is used as food throughout much of its range. This fish can change color in response to changes in the background and in light intensity; however, the bright blue stripes on the head persist. |
